Requirements

Candidates should possess a minimum of 2 years of immigration law experience, with at least 1 year of experience as a Junior Legal Counsel or similar role, and demonstrate experience drafting, reviewing, and editing immigration petitions, applications, and other legal documents.

Responsibilities

The Legal Counsel will be responsible for drafting, reviewing, and editing immigration petitions, applications, and other legal documents, providing support to clients for immigration-related questions or concerns, offering industry-leading experience to clients by providing legal advice and support, and ensuring and maintaining compliance in accordance with relevant immigration laws and regulations, as well as providing legal advice and support to various departments within the organization on immigration matters.

About Deel

Deel provides a platform that helps businesses manage their international workforces more easily. It offers a range of services including payroll processing, compliance monitoring, and immigration support, all integrated into one system. This allows companies to handle various HR functions from a single platform, which is especially useful for those with employees in different countries. Deel stands out from its competitors by combining multiple HR services into one cohesive solution, making it simpler for businesses to operate globally. The goal of Deel is to streamline the management of global teams, ensuring that companies can focus on their core operations while staying compliant with local laws and regulations.

Risks

Rapid expansion may lead to integration challenges and cultural misalignment.
Exclusion from Rippling's tender offer could affect Deel's talent acquisition.
Zellis' AI-powered platform may intensify competition in the UK and Ireland.

Differentiation

Deel integrates contracts, payments, and taxes into a single interface.
Deel offers comprehensive HR solutions for managing international workforces.
Deel's platform supports local payroll processing and compliance monitoring.

Upsides

Deel's acquisition of Assemble enhances its HR platform capabilities.
Partnership with dLocal expands Deel's reach to 15 new countries.
Deel's $650 million funding highlights strong market position and growth potential.
